High Gravity Mash Tun
Low pressure steam jacket with PLC controlled temperature control for optimum profile capability
VFD speed and function controlled, custom engineering mash mixer for low sheer, efficient mash mixing designed to handle high gravity brews
High Gravity Lauter Tun designed to handle larger grist loads
Integrated, VFD speed and function controlled rake system designed to cut and lift grain bed to maximize extract yield, reduce lautering time and automate grain out processes
Custom designed wedge wire false bottom designed to maximize yield and minimize grain pass-through
Grain out access manway for easy and efficient grain out processing
Multipoint wort collection design for uniform bed formation and high yield extract collection
Brew Kettle with integrated steam jacket and temperature control
Custom designed vessel optimized for rapid boiling and DMS removal improving product quality and energy efficiency
Low pressure steam jacket with PLC controlled temperature control for efficient and vigorous boil control
Whirlpool Vessel for efficient and optimal trub separation
Tangential inlet for high centrifugal circulation of wort and trub separation
Whirlpool vessel designed to maximize wort yield with sloping bottom
Semi-Automated Controls with Allen-Bradley PLC & Remote Access Support
UL Electrical System with NEMA 4X Control Panel
316L Sanitary Pumps with VFD Controls
316L Stainless Steel Plate Heat Exchanger for “Knock Out” with integrated temperature controls
Manual Sanitary Butterfly Valves
Ergonomic and efficient 304 stainless steel Brew Deck with easy access to all vessels and brewing functions
Fermentation tanks for fermenting beer
Primary Fermentation:
After the yeast has been pitched into the wort, the transformation from wort into beer has started. During the fermentation process, the CO2 released from the yeast interacting with the sugars is vented, and harmful bacteria is prevented from entering. Optimal temperatures are maintained during primary fermentation depending on the yeast strain and beer that is being brewed.
A vigorous fermentation process takes place under these conditions. While the yeast consumes the fermentable sugar compounds – such as sucrose, maltose, and glucose – ethanol alcohol and CO2 are generated as by-products of the process.
Fermentation Tanks typically have the following essential components:
- oval manway on the tank cover, 440x310 mm, PED,
- safety valves (overpressure and vacuum),
- removable CIP tube with spray ball, butterfly valve (option),
- additional connection 3/8"on the removable CIP tube, with ball valve,
- pressure gauge,
- level indicator,
- racking port, racking pipe (option), butterfly valve (option),
- sample valve,
- welded thermometer well (additional equipment for temperature regulation available as
option: temperature regulator, connecting module, regulation valves),
- bottom drain port, butterfly valve (option).
